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69 160559 867797329 1464592
0902318829 38222511
0902318829 38222511
985 783037 10
All about undefined
Interested in learning more?
0902318829 38222511
985 783037 10
See more
526 31811 729090059
8092508625 96866964817 9280 5836822154
See more
75010 98878 64184227291
2635 03925 2356
See more